88676335
Oct 31, 2019
Computer hardware; system on a chip; system on a chip featuring or integrated with artificial intelligence; system on a chip featuring hardware and software development tools and libraries; downloadable computer software development tools; downloadable computer software development tool libraries
Electrical and Scientific ApparatusProviding online non-downloadable computer software development tools and software development tool libraries; design and development of computer hardware and software; information technology consulting services; technical support services
Computer and Scientific